Considerations for Passengers with Dietary Needs Operators are increasingly aware of diverse dietary requirements, offering options such as gluten-free, vegetarian, or dairy-free courses when requested in advance. It is advisable for guests with specific restrictions to notify the train service ahead of booking, as kitchen facilities on board can vary by route and rolling stock.
